The papers in this book originate from lectures which were held at the "Vienna Workshop on Nonlinear Models and Analysis" ? May 20?24, 2002. They represent a cross-section of the research field Applied Nonlinear Analysis with emphasis on free boundaries, fully nonlinear partial differential equations, variational methods, quasilinear partial differential equations and nonlinear kinetic models.
